GoGaucho Improvements & TimelineUCSB Team
  • Tracking Page: GoGaucho Improvements
  •   
    • Android (Jimmy): The function of GOLD login has completely transferred to Google OAuth. It is available in Google Play Store 10 days ago. More than 70% of active users have updated to the newest version. 
  •  
    • iOS (Henry): Henry has removed the Schedules information from the iOS app. He has also remove the username/password login screen. This was a great compromise to ensure the security of the students data.
    • Android (Jimmy) / Heroku (Jimmy): Jimmy will be adding a new secured endpoint onto the Heroku service which will provide data for the mobile apps. Jimmy will start working on transitioning the Android app over to use the new endpoint. Jimmy will also look into removing functionality from the unsecured endpoint to retrieve Schedules data.
    • iOS (Henry): Once the new secured endpoint becomes available, Henry will begin looking at updating the iOS app to use the secured endpoint. He hopes to have that transition done before the end of the summer.

    • Looks like all the initial Improvents have been completed!
      • The iOS product might take a bit before it gets approved in the Apple store. It's going through an audit.
    • Schedule Planner - User can select several courses. And the app will try to figure out the best classes for the current courses.
      • (Maybe on the future plans) Be able to plan out future quarters.
        • Seth - Registrar is doing some upgrades on their degree auditing system to get a planning solution in the student facing applications (GOLD / etc).
      • Curriculum Information
        • Could Restrictions (major restrictions / minor restrictions) be included?
        • Could the Full Title be included?
        • Could the Prerequisites be included?
        • Sometimes the Description is missing spaces (like two words are connected together).
        • Could these fields have their definitions improved?
          • class
            • contactHours - Total hours of a course, including class time and discussions (if applicable)
          • classSection
            • secondaryStatus - When any primary section has secondary sections, such as discussion or labs, these sections must be marked as required or optional.
            • concurrentCourses - Courses that happen at the same time/location with the same instructor, but are listed under a different course title (generally for a different department/major).
        • Would it possible to setup the endpoint to return just a specific field (if that improves performance)?
          • One field in particular of importance would be the enrolledTotal.
    •  - The curriculum API feels slow
      • Seth - The Registrar team is actively investigating this
        • Did investigation into the underlying stored procedure and the database doesn't seem to be the root cause.
        • We did find that there can be improved first load times by caching and improved healthchecks.
        • Registrar will continue to look into the performance of the public side to reduce overall call times.
      • Diana - How is it being used currently from GoGaucho?
        • Henry - It is called being called every hour to get the latest number of spaces (count of open seats)
        • Seth - Maybe this could be broken out into a separate "spaces" call? (This sounds like something we talked about last time).
          • When the Registrar's Office has time to work on this, they will reach out to gather more requirements.
          • Seth will look at developing a section of the Registrar roadmap to collect API requests and evaluate them for prioritization
